strange issue happened to me today in middle of Norway..
Small snowy patch, reverse, everything turned on even rear diff lock and full gas little tire slip and car stopped moving, no tire spin anymore, release gas pedal reapply and same thing, forward it worked well. Almost like if there is parking system turned on, but surely it was deactivated.

Any ideas?
At least it forced me to google how to enter wrokshop menu for full esp deactivation (inginition position 1, go to trip, odometer, hit back button for 1.5s, while holding it press touch button near to it, go to dynamometer test)

Ok I got reply from iglhaut and as well oberaigner
iglhaut cannot do anything more than rear diff lock to factory 4x4 sprinter
oberaigner doesnt do anything to 907, probably they cannot bcs of deal with daimler, cos they are factory 4x4 supplier for them

So I guess I am stuck with performance you see in first post. Got chains though for rear tires pewag austro. Front tires cant get chains for me, problem is clerance of chain and 265 wide tire with suspension. But for front it even makes little sense, it barely move front tires in even of low traction when stationary so adding any drag to open diff with 35% split doesnt make sense.
